Small Changes Often Go Unnoticed
Health changes rarely happen overnight.
Instead, families often notice gradual differences such as:
- Walking a little slower
- Eating less than usual
- Sleeping longer
- Forgetting appointments
- Losing interest in favourite hobbies
- Becoming less social
- Wearing the same clothing repeatedly
- Neglecting household routines
When visits are infrequent, these subtle changes can easily be missed.
Regular wellness check-ins allow our caregivers to notice patterns and encourage families to seek additional support when appropriate.

Observing Home Safety
Wellness check-ins also provide an opportunity to observe the living environment.
Our caregivers remain aware of potential hazards including:
- Cluttered walkways
- Loose rugs
- Poor lighting
- Difficult furniture placement
- Unsafe bathroom areas
- Obstacles that increase fall risks
Simple improvements can significantly improve safety.
